      <description>&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;So here's my story..&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;I've thought for a long time that this wasn't possible based on how much I owed and my KBB value. So, I bought a car in April 2016. It was around 19k at 8% through Capital One for 72 months. I researched refinancing months ago but never thought I'd be approved because KBB was saying my car was worth around 11k, but that was through dealer trade in.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;So about a week ago I began plugging numbers again. I owe 16.5k at this point. I looked for the highest value on KBB I plugged everything in and I selected private party and put my car as excellent condition. I got a value of 13.8k. I realized that this is within 120% of 16.5k and that I could refinance as long as the institution went along with it.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Put in an application with Digital Federal credit union, put in my 13.8k figure. Had to pay $15 to become a member, submitted all my paperwork. Got off the phone with them this morning and the check is on the way to Capital One &amp;amp; they offered me 4.24%. They asked me if I wanted a term of 65 months which I'm guessing would be a continuation of my old term, but I asked for the loan term to be lowered to 48 months.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Saved myself thousands of dollars and if you asked me a month ago if I could refinance I would've told you no.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Oh, and they offered me a credit card without me asking for it. I was going to say no but they told me the limit is 2k which would be my highest limit, so I said I'd take it. Only 16% APR but I'll never use it aside from a tank of gas.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hope this helps someone.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
